A temp ban in JJS is usually thought of as a few days, often around 2–3 days , based on player reports, though some bans can last longer depending on the reason. One recent forum post describes someone assuming 2–3 days for mild bug abuse and only finding out after about 3 days when they appealed.

What players are saying

  • Mild rule issues often seem to lead to short temporary bans.
  • More serious or repeated offenses can mean longer suspensions.
  • The game may not always show an exact timer, which is why people rely on appeal timing and community reports.

Practical takeaway

If you got temp banned, the safest assumption is that it may be several days, not hours. If the ban message doesn’t include a duration, players usually wait it out or submit an appeal rather than guessing.
